Hundreds come out for Halloween parades in Los Banos

Hundreds of superheroes, movie characters, astronauts, ghosts and witches paraded the streets of Los Banos on Thursday as three schools took part in two Halloween-themed parades.

Students from Westside Union Elementary School and Los Banos Elementary School marched through downtown Los Banos escorted by police officers, showing off their costumes a day ahead of Halloween.

Miano Elementary School had its own parade around the streets of its East B Street campus in town.

The annual parades celebrating Halloween date back many years, and students look forward each season to showing off their costumes in the streets of Los Banos.
